Background:
- Historical mortality patterns in Australia (1788-1990) were characterized by infectious disease epidemics until the late 19th century.
- Significant declines in all-cause mortality began around 1880, with notable decreases in infant and maternal mortality observed in the 20th century.
- Australian mortality trends are compared with those in Europe and North America to understand demographic shifts and public health interventions.
Purpose of the Study:
- To review and analyze the long-term trends in all-cause mortality in Australia from 1788 to 1990.
- To compare Australian mortality declines with those observed in European and North American countries.
- To identify key factors and periods influencing mortality changes, including infectious diseases, medical advancements, and socio-economic conditions.
Main Methods:
- Review of historical mortality data for Australia, Europe, and North America spanning over two centuries.
- Analysis of specific mortality rates, including all-cause, infant, and maternal mortality.
- Identification of periods of 'crisis mortality' and accelerated declines, correlating them with historical events and interventions.
Main Results:
- Mortality declined significantly from 1880, with a precipitous fall in infant mortality from 1900 and maternal mortality from 1937.
- Accelerated declines in infant mortality occurred in the 1940s (antibiotics) and early 1970s; maternal mortality fell with the introduction of sulphonamides.
- Australian mortality patterns post-1970 show similarity to North America and Europe, with potential advantages earlier due to lower industrialization and better nutrition; Australia experienced no war-related mortality interruptions.
Conclusions:
- Australia's mortality decline broadly mirrors that of the UK and European countries, with potential earlier advantages attributed to socio-environmental factors.
- Medical innovations like antibiotics and sulphonamides played a crucial role in reducing infant and maternal mortality, respectively.
- Post-1970, Australian mortality trends converged with those of other developed nations, indicating successful public health strategies and narrowing sex differentials.

Regression Toward the Mean
Regression toward the mean (“RTM”) is a phenomenon in which extremely high or low values—for example, and individual’s blood pressure at a particular moment—appear closer to a group’s average upon remeasuring. Although this statistical peculiarity is the result of random error and chance, it has been problematic across various medical, scientific, financial and psychological applications. Life Tables
A life table is a statistical tool that summarizes the mortality and survival patterns of a population, providing detailed insights into the likelihood of survival or death across different age intervals within a cohort. By organizing data on survival probabilities and mortality rates, life tables offer a clear snapshot of population dynamics over time. Actuarial Approach
The actuarial approach, a statistical method originally developed for life insurance risk assessment, is widely used to calculate survival rates in clinical and population studies. This method accounts for participants lost to follow-up or those who die from causes unrelated to the study, ensuring a more accurate representation of survival probabilities.
